August 22, 2025: Megan Fox and Machine Gun Kelly (MGK) are going through a new stage in their relationship: becoming parents. Sources close to the couple claim they are focused on creating a strong family tie after the birth of their daughter, Saga Blade Fox Baker, and are not in a hurry to define their relationship.

People magazine says that the couple’s recent trip to Costa Rica with their baby was very important for their relationship. A source quoted in the newspaper said that the trip was more about “rebuilding trust” than “rekindling a romance.” They also said that for the first time in a long time, “they felt like good friends again.”
The pair, who got engaged in 2022 before apparently divorcing in late 2024, are taking things gently as they adjust to life with their newborn. The source said, “Megan isn’t completely closing the door on a relationship, but she’s not going back in either.” For now, the focus is still on co-parenting and determining if their “evolving connection can truly last.”

MGK (real name Colson Baker) talked about being a dad in a recent appearance on Today with Jenna and Friends. He said that Megan Fox did most of the work. “I want to take all the congratulations away from me and give them to Megan because she really does all the work,” he added, joking that he’s simply “The Music Teacher” and “I just play the guitar and pray that the baby is happy.”
Fox welcomed Saga in March. She is also a mother to three sons, Noah, Bodhi, and Journey, from her first marriage to Brian Austin Green. The couple hasn’t spoken anything about their relationship status in public yet, but it looks like they’re focused on their new family life.
